I have been on the same birth control for several years and am good about taking my pills daily. however I am experiencing light breakthrough bleeding and am nervous that It may be a sign of pregnancy. my cycle is supposed to start in a little more than a week., so the bleeding really shocked me and has me terrified of the pregnancy that I have been avoiding.

Generally, some women experience breakthrough bleeding during the first few months of starting birth control pills. It occurs as the body adjusts to different hormone levels.
Additionally, you are more likely to have breakthrough bleeding if you miss a pill, take certain medications that interfere with the pill, or have vomiting or diarrhea that may interfere with the absorption of the pill.
If breakthrough bleeding does not subside, becomes very heavy or lasts for more than seven days in a row, contact your gynecologist.
